Abstract

Background Functional movement disorders (FMDs) are neurological disorders that consist of abnormal and involuntary movements that have no specific organic cause. Given the prevalence of FMDs and the scarcity of information on neurologists' approaches to FMDs, we aimed to assess the neurologists' approaches and clinical practice in managing FMDs in Saudi Arabia. Methods A validated online questionnaire in English was used. The data were collected through a self-reported questionnaire. The data were analyzed using the statistical software IBM SPSS version 22 (SPSS, Inc., Armonk, NY). Results A total of 231 neurologists completed the study survey. A total of 129 (55.8%) were males. Regarding the predictors for a diagnosis other than FMD, the highest rating predictor was for evidence of physical injury and lack of psychiatric history of psychological stressors, while the lowest rating was for the male gender. Regarding the effective treatment strategies of FMD, the most effective treatment strategy reported by the clinicians was patient education, while the least was alternative or complementary medicine. The management ability of clinicians was generally restricted by cultural beliefs about psychological illnesses and the availability of referral services. The reported predictors by clinicians for a better prognosis of FMD include acceptance of the diagnosis by the patient followed by identification and management of psychological stressors and concurrent psychiatric disorder and a supportive social network. Generally, the most used terminology in this study was "functional movement disorder". Conclusions There is a variation in the approach and clinical practice of FMD among neurologists in Saudi Arabia. Shared knowledge regarding diagnosis and effective management is crucial. Collaborative efforts are required to establish practice guidelines in the future.

摘要

背景

功能性运动障碍(FMDs)是一种神经系统疾病,由无特定器质性病因的异常和不自主运动组成。鉴于FMDs的患病率以及关于神经科医生对FMDs治疗方法的信息匮乏,我们旨在评估沙特阿拉伯神经科医生对FMDs的治疗方法和临床实践。方法:使用经过验证的英文在线问卷。数据通过自我报告问卷收集。使用统计软件IBM SPSS 22版(SPSS公司,纽约州阿蒙克)进行数据分析。结果:共有231名神经科医生完成了研究调查。其中129名(55.8%)为男性。关于FMD以外诊断的预测因素,评分最高的预测因素是身体损伤的证据和无心理应激源的精神病史,而评分最低的是男性性别。关于FMD的有效治疗策略,临床医生报告的最有效治疗策略是患者教育,而最无效的是替代或补充医学。临床医生的管理能力通常受到对心理疾病的文化信仰以及转诊服务可用性的限制。临床医生报告的FMD预后较好的预测因素包括患者接受诊断,随后识别和管理心理应激源及并发的精神障碍以及支持性的社会网络。一般来说,本研究中最常用的术语是“功能性运动障碍”。结论:沙特阿拉伯神经科医生对FMD的治疗方法和临床实践存在差异。关于诊断和有效管理的共享知识至关重要。未来需要共同努力制定实践指南。
